ADDRESS - Towards the smart grids of the future

ADDRESS is a large-scale Integrated Project co-founded by the European Commission under the 7th Framework Programme, in the Energy area for the "Development of Interactive Distribution Energy Networks".

ADDRESS stands for Active Distribution network with full integration of Demand and distributed energy RESourceS and its target is to enable the Active Demand in the context of the smart grids of the future, or in other words, the active participation of small and commercial consumers in power system markets and provision of services to the different power system participants.

GAD Project - Gestion Activa de la Demanda

GAD, a consortium of fifteen Spanish enterprises and fourteen research centres, led by IBERDROLA DISTRIBUCIÓN ELÉCTRICA S.A.U., is putting forward a research project to the Ministry of Science and Innovation, intended to optimise electricity consumption for medium and low-voltage consumers, through innovative Demand Side Management mechanisms. The ultimate aim of the GAD Demand Side Management Project is to optimise electrical energy consumption and the costs associated, while meeting consumer needs and maintaining quality standards.

The GAD Project involves an investment of approximately 23 million euros and sets out from the strategic aim of creating a stable cooperation framework between leading research centres and enterprises, for carrying out outstanding research on an international scale.

HYDRA - Middleware for networked devices

The Hydra project is a 4-year Integrated Project that develops middleware for Networked Embedded Systems. The Hydra project is co-funded by the European Commission.

The Hydra middleware allows developers to incorporate heterogeneous physical devices into their applications by offering easy-to-use web service interfaces for controlling any type of physical device irrespective of its network technology such as Bluetooth, RF, ZigBee, RFID, WiFi, etc. Hydra incorporates means for Device and Service Discovery, Semantic Model Driven Architecture, P2P communication, and Diagnostics. Hydra enabled devices and services can be secure and trustworthy through distributed security and social trust components of the middleware.

SmartHouse/SmartGrid

The SmartHouse/SmartGrid project sets out to validate and test how ICT-enabled collaborative technical-commercial aggregations of Smart Houses provide an essential step to achieve the needed radically higher levels of sustainability and energy efficiency in Europe. It develops a holistic concept for smart houses situated and intelligently managed within their broader environment. Intelligent networked ICT technology for collaborative technical-commercial aggregations enables Smart Houses to communicate, interact and negotiate with both customers and energy devices in the local energy grid so as to achieve maximum overall energy efficiency as a whole.

eDIANA - Embedded Systems for Energy Efficient Buildings

eDIANA (Embedded Systems for Energy Efficient Buildings) addresses the need of achieving energy efficiency in buildings through innovative solutions based on embedded systems.

The main goal of eDIANA, is to enable sustainable urban life through rationalisation in the use of resources while increasing comfort in urban environments by means of embedded intelligence and integration technologies. The eDIANA approach is to achieve greater efficiency in use of resources, prioritising energy as scarce resource, more flexibility in the provision of resources and better situation awareness for the citizen and for service and infrastructure owners. This will be achieved through the deployment and inter- operation of embedded systems throughout the eDIANA environment of buildings and intra- building units. eDIANA’s main outcome of application is in fact the improved energy efficiency in residential and nonresidential buildings.

iHomeLab at the Lucerne University of Applied Sciences

The iHomeLab is the Swiss research laboratory and think tank for smart homes and building automation. The iHomeLab research team performs research under the direction of Prof. Alexander Klapproth in the areas of Smart Metering, Load Management, Human Building Interaction, Energy Consumption Visualization, Ambient Awareness, Indoor Localization, Ambient Assisted Living, Home Network Technologies, Web Enabled Devices, Internet of Things and Embedded Plug & Play Technologies. Research projects are developed in close cooperation with commerce & industry partners and focus on developing next generation homes and buildings that are more energy efficient, comfortable, and safe. Research results and innovative products of the partners are demonstrated to the public within the iHomeLab.

REEB

REEB: The European Strategic Research Roadmap to ICT enabled Energy-Efficiency in Building and Construction

The REEB project is a co-ordinated action addressing the Strategic Objective "ICT-2007.6.3 ICT for Environmental Management & Energy Efficiency". The industrial sector targeted in REEB is the Building & Construction Sector. The project aims at co-ordinating and rationalising current and future RTD in the fields of ICT support to energy-efficiency (EE) in the built environment of tomorrow.

IntUBE

IntUBE (Intelligent Use of Buildings´Energy Information) is a collaborative project co-funded by the European Commission.

It is a well established fact that buildings are one of the major contributors to energy use and CO2 emissions. The energy used in buildings accounts for 40% of the total energy use in Europe. While some breakthrougs are expected in new buildings, the pace of these improvements is too slow considering the EU’S ambitious goal to improve energy efficiency by 20% before 2020.

MonAMI

MonAMI is a research project funded by the EU 6th framework programme IST (Information Society Technologies)

The objective of the MonAMI project is to demonstrate that accessible, useful services for elderly and disabled persons living at home can be delivered in mainstream systems and platforms. This will be done in close cooperation with users and by involving key mainstream actors throughout the whole process.

Beywatch

BeyWatch is a 30-month research project launched in December 2008 supported by the European Commission (DG Information Society and Media) under the EU's Seventh Framework Programme (FP7), aiming at ICT tools for environmental management and energy efficiency.

BeyWatch will develop an energy-aware and user-centric solution, able to provide intelligent energy monitoring/control and power demand balancing at home/building & neighbourhood level.
